As you may have heard a few days ago, Amy Winehouse's publicity-shy *coughs* father Mitch will be co-hosting a show on BBC Radio London while regular host Danny Baker is away. He was offered the job after appearing so often as a phone-in guest. *sniggers* As if this wasn't bizarre enough, the rumour now is that Amy herself wants to become involved – as the show's agony aunt! The troubled singer has apparently asked dad Mitch if she can have a slot as a guest agony aunt on the show next month. A source revealed, "Amy has always been nifty with the advice. Although she often gets herself into pickles, she is very honest, very caring and very perceptive when it comes to dealing with other people’s problem." Gets herself into "pickles"? Is that what we're calling them now? It is thought that Amy will be a hit with listeners, and that she's very keen to offer advice and share her experiences. "It will work well, as long as listeners refrain from the obvious temptation of asking her questions about herself," the source continued. There's no denying that Amy has certainly had A LOT of experience with a number of problems, but is she really at a stage in her life where she can offer advice to others?
